A popular online medium said a group of heavily armed kidnappers Thursday night abducted Margaret Emefiele, the wife of the Governor of Central Bank of Nigeria, CBN, Mr. Godwin Emefiele.

Sahara Reporters reports that Mrs. Emefiele was kidnapped along the Benin-Agbor Road alongside six others by heavily armed men who forced them into their car and sped off.

Sources disclosed that the kidnappers who have already made contact with their victim’s husband were demanding a huge sum in ransom in the region of N1.5 billion.

Meanwhile, over 1,000 combined team of soldiers, air force officers and mobile police are said to have been deployed to the forest at Benin-Agbor road where Mrs Emefiele was taken to after she was kidnapped.

Though the Force Public Relations Officer, DCP Don Awunah would not pick several calls to his phone, Police sources said the commissioners of Police of Edo and Delta States were spotted at Ugoneki police station yesterday evening where they are working with others to find the kidnapped woman.

It was learnt that the abductors forced Mrs Emefiele into their vehicle with tinted glasses and drove through Agbor after shooting sporadically into the air to scare onlookers away.

The Delta Sate governor, Ifeanyi Okowa, through his Chief Press Secretary, Mr. Charles Aniagwu yesterday pleaded with the abductors of the CBN governor’s wife and six others to release them unhurt.
